[p]Following the group stage of the 2025 UEFA Women’s European Championship, France and Germany meet in the quarter-finals with the French vying to win a first-ever Euros, while the Germans are record eight-time winners.[/p]
[p]Match News and Current Form[/p]
[p]France are in a fourth straight Euro quarter-final after scoring 11 goals across their three group stage victories, including their 5-2 comeback over Netherlands on the final matchday which served to extend their winning run to an impressive 11 games in 2025. Continuing that streak by getting to a second consecutive Euros semi-final won’t be an easy task for the French if their competition history is indicative. They failed to advance beyond three of their four quarter-finals at this tournament (W1, L3), and given three were level after 90 minutes, this tie has the potential to go the distance.[/p]
[p]A ten-woman Germany were on the wrong side of a comeback victory last outing when they lost 4-1 in their final group game, albeit squeaking through thanks to their victories in the first two rounds. Much like France, Germany have reached this juncture on four previous occasions, going on to qualify from three (W3, L1), with none of those games requiring extra time or penalties. The most recent of those came in the 2022 edition when Germany overcame Austria 2-0 before defeating opponents France 2-1 in the semi-final, who are now favourites to avenge that defeat this time around.[/p]
[p]Head-to-Head History[/p]
[p]All three historical H2Hs at the Euros have been won by Germany, with all three being won inside 90 minutes. That’s in keeping with the overall H2H record in this fixture, which Germany have edged down the years (W13, D4, L6). [/p]
